प्रतिक्रिया देशी इतनी धीमी क्यों है?
प्रतिक्रिया देशी इतनी धीमी क्यों है?

वीडियो: प्रतिक्रिया देशी इतनी धीमी क्यों है?

वीडियो: प्रतिक्रिया देशी इतनी धीमी क्यों है?
वीडियो: India successful landing on south pole of Moon, can we learn from this success? | Pakistani Reaction 2024, नवंबर
Anonim

अनावश्यक री-रेंडर # 1 कारण है कि अधिकांश प्रतिक्रिया मूल निवासी ऐप्स हैं धीरे . अपने री-रेंडर की निगरानी करने और उन्हें ऑप्टिमाइज़ करने के लिए आपने क्यों-किया-अपडेट जैसे टूल का उपयोग करें या रेंडर () में साधारण ब्रेकपॉइंट या काउंटर जोड़ें।

इसके अलावा, प्रतिक्रिया देशी धीमी है?

यदि आप दौड़ते हैं प्रतिक्रिया मूल निवासी एक पर एंड्रॉयड एमुलेटर, यह सुंदर होगा धीरे . इसके अलावा, यदि आपके पास क्रोम डिबगिंग है, तो यह ऐप को बहुत धीमा कर देता है।

यह भी जानिए, क्या प्रतिक्रिया देशी ऐप्स की तुलना में धीमी है? संक्षेप में: a. के पक्ष में कुछ छोटे मतभेद हो सकते हैं देशी ऐप , लेकिन इस बात की बहुत अधिक संभावना है कि इससे कोई फर्क नहीं पड़ेगा। प्रतिक्रिया मूल निवासी जावास्क्रिप्ट घटकों को परिवर्तित करता है देशी Android के लिए तथा आईओएस विचार। यह एक विशेष पुल का उपयोग करके ऐसा करता है। उसे याद रखो प्रतिक्रिया मूल निवासी जावास्क्रिप्ट के साथ मिश्रण करने की अनुमति देता है मूल निवासी कोड।

इसके बाद, सवाल यह है कि मैं प्रतिक्रिया को मूल निवासी कैसे बना सकता हूं?

  1. अपने रिएक्ट नेटिव ऐप को तेज़ करने के 6 आसान तरीके।
  2. PureComponent या shouldComponentUpdate का उपयोग करें।
  3. सूची आइटम पर मुख्य विशेषता का प्रयोग करें।
  4. जल्दी बाइंड करें और रेंडर के अंदर फंक्शन न बनाएं।
  5. कंपोनेंटविलअपडेट में स्टेट या डिस्पैच कार्रवाइयों को अपडेट न करें।
  6. बड़े डेटा सेट के लिए वर्चुअलाइज्ड लिस्ट, फ्लैटलिस्ट और सेक्शनलिस्ट का उपयोग करें।

प्रतिक्रिया देशी प्रदर्शन कैसे मापा जाता है?

सबसे आम तरीका मापदंड प्रदर्शन में प्रतिक्रिया मूल निवासी ऐप्स को बिल्ट-इन का उपयोग करना है प्रदर्शन मॉनिटर। आप इसे अपने सिम्युलेटर में डिबग मेनू से Perf Monitor पर क्लिक करके खोल सकते हैं। यह आपके ऐप में वर्तमान में खुली हुई स्क्रीन पर प्रदर्शित होगा।

सिफारिश की: